Product Details

Boulder Opal is found exclusively in Queensland, Australia, where veins and patches of precious opal form within rugged brown ironstone boulders. This gem developed over millions of years as rainwater dissolved silica from the earth's surface and deposited it into natural cavities within the ironstone. The result is a stone of exceptional durability — the ironstone backing provides natural reinforcement that makes Boulder Opal more resistant to cracks and fractures compared to other opal varieties.

This particular stone is classified as No Opalescence, meaning it contains none of the characteristic color play associated with precious opal. Each stone's pattern remains entirely unique and visually distinctive — simply without the flashes of color. The rough for this stone originated near the city of Cunnamulla, Queensland.
